Welcome, plugin folks! Snapgrove (our UI snapshot-testing service) runs in three environments: sandbox, staging, and prod. Sandbox is where your plugin should live until it stops mangling baselines — it resets nightly, so don't store anything precious there. Staging mirrors prod's renderer versions but with looser rate limits, which makes it great for diff-heavy test suites. Prod is invite-only for plugins; ping the platform crew when you're ready. Each environment reads its own config bundle, and sandbox currently ships with these values:

config for yadup-yahop:
OLIAX_LOG_LEVEL=error
OLIAX_METRICS_HOST=metrics.oliax.qirvanlabs.internal
OLIAX_POOL_SIZE=32

## Step 4: Swap the Renderer

Disable the legacy Brindlemark renderer before enabling the new Pellgrove pipeline, as running both exposes a sanitizer bypass via nested raw-HTML blocks. The new pipeline escapes all inline HTML by default and strips script-bearing attributes at parse time, not at output time — please verify this ordering during review. Once the legacy feature flag is removed from the manifest, restart the worker pool. The pipeline boots with these values.

settings of bahip-hahip:
[wenath]
host = wenath.lumiclabs.corp
user = wenath_svc
database = wenath_prod

Handover: Pellet, the bloom filter fronting the Karstvale KV store. False-positive rate drifts up as keys churn; rebuild runs Sundays 02:00. If read latency spikes midweek, check filter saturation first — above 0.7 means an early rebuild is warranted. Don't resize live; it drops the filter and hammers the store. Rebuild command and saturation dashboard are documented on the internal page below.

wiki page, bahof-tajef: https://harbor.crelvostack.local/secrets/deploy/spaces/merge_requests/352483d166532f3d

Wellness room — booking procedure (Mosswick House, 2F). Reception handles all bookings via the Calmaro desk sheet; max one hour per person per day. Check the sheet before confirming a slot. Room must be left tidy; report any issues to Facilities via the usual form. The door stays locked at all times — it is not on the standard badge profile. When a booking is confirmed, give the visitor the room location and the entry code shown below.

turnstile pass: bdg-GVLXS-6